Sports Betting in Oklahoma and Kansas

Kansas launched regulated sports betting in the state leading into the 2022-23 NFL season. There are currently six licensed sportsbooks operating in the state.

Oklahoma has had multiple attempts to legalize sports betting in recent years, but each attempt has ultimately failed. At this time it is not legal to run a sports betting operation in Oklahoma.

Point Spread

The point spread is the most popular NFL bet during the regular season.

The 49ers are 2 point favorites according to the above odds. This means they would have to win by 3 or more to cover the spread. The Chiefs would have to win the game outright or lose by 1 point to beat the +2 spread.

If the 49ers win by exactly 2 points then the spread bets would push.

To Win

The money line bet is simply wagering on which team will win the game. The risk vs reward is determined by the odds.

The 49ers are the favorites with odds of -130, so you would have to wager $130 to win $100 betting on the 49ers.

The Chiefs are +110 underdogs, so a $100 wager would win $110 if KC wins the game.

Over/Under

The over/under for the game is set at 47.5. Over bets will win if 48 or more points are scored by both teams combined, while under bets will win if 47 or fewer points are scored.
